Output d624bf7cd080dba6bb2f0d17b60504cfcb20d1be68fc95f75b9b575a42d8d034:160

value
367767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ed97be16487124ca010c95d5cfcf872f33d311 OP_EQUAL
address
ME6L8WtRzA7gcYtA5Y3hGxe993zQqjygK6
transaction
d624bf7cd080dba6bb2f0d17b60504cfcb20d1be68fc95f75b9b575a42d8d034
spent
true